三步搞定!Cursor接入DeepSeek实现千万token自由
2025.09.25 15:27浏览量:1简介:本文详解如何通过3步在Cursor编辑器中接入DeepSeek模型,实现千万token免费调用,提供性能对比、配置指南及羊毛攻略,助力开发者低成本替代Claude3.5。
一、DeepSeek为何能成为Claude3.5的完美替代?
在AI编程助手领域,Claude3.5凭借其强大的代码生成能力和上下文理解能力占据主流地位,但其每月高昂的订阅费用(约20美元/月)和有限token配额(约10万token/月)让中小开发者望而却步。而DeepSeek作为国产开源大模型,在代码生成、逻辑推理和长文本处理上已达到接近Claude3.5的水平,且通过特定渠道可实现千万级token免费调用。
1.1 性能对比:DeepSeek的三大优势
- 代码生成质量:在HumanEval基准测试中,DeepSeek的Pass@100得分达82.3%,与Claude3.5的85.1%差距微小,尤其在Python、Java等主流语言上表现稳定。
- 上下文窗口:DeepSeek-V2支持200K tokens的上下文窗口(Claude3.5为200K),可处理超长代码文件(如完整项目仓库)。
- 响应速度:在本地部署时,DeepSeek-R1的推理速度可达15 tokens/秒(GPU加速下),接近Claude3.5的18 tokens/秒。
1.2 成本对比:免费VS付费
以每月生成100万行代码为例:
- Claude3.5:约需50万token,超出免费配额后每百万token约12美元,月费用约60美元。
- DeepSeek:通过免费渠道可获取千万token,成本趋近于零。
二、3步接入DeepSeek到Cursor:从配置到调用
2.1 第一步:获取DeepSeek API密钥
途径1:官方免费额度
访问DeepSeek开发者平台(需注册),新用户可领取100万tokens的免费额度(有效期30天),通过完成基础任务(如模型微调教程)可再获500万tokens。
途径2:社区共享密钥(羊毛核心)
在GitHub搜索“DeepSeek-free-api”,可找到开发者共享的临时密钥池(需注意合规性)。例如,某开源项目提供的密钥池每日刷新,单密钥可调用10万tokens/天。
代码示例:API密钥管理
# 推荐使用环境变量存储密钥import osDEEPSEEK_API_KEY = os.getenv("DEEPSEEK_API_KEY", "your_backup_key")
2.2 第二步:配置Cursor的AI引擎
- 安装Cursor编辑器:从官网下载最新版(支持Windows/macOS/Linux)。
- 启用AI功能:在设置(Settings)→ AI中勾选“Enable AI Assistance”。
- 添加自定义模型:
- 点击“Add Custom Model” → 选择“OpenAI兼容API”。
- 填写DeepSeek API端点(如
https://api.deepseek.com/v1/chat/completions)和密钥。 - 设置模型参数:
model="deepseek-chat",temperature=0.7(平衡创造性与准确性)。
配置文件示例(.cursor/ai-config.json)
{"models": [{"name": "DeepSeek-7B","type": "openai","endpoint": "https://api.deepseek.com/v1","apiKey": "sk-...","defaultParams": {"model": "deepseek-chat","max_tokens": 2048}}]}
2.3 第三步:验证调用与优化
测试代码生成:在Cursor中输入注释# TODO: 用Python实现快速排序,AI应生成如下代码:
def quick_sort(arr):if len(arr) <= 1:return arrpivot = arr[len(arr) // 2]left = [x for x in arr if x < pivot]middle = [x for x in arr if x == pivot]right = [x for x in arr if x > pivot]return quick_sort(left) + middle + quick_sort(right)
性能优化技巧:
- 上下文管理:在请求中添加
system_message="你是一个严格的Python开发者,拒绝生成不安全的代码"以提升输出质量。 - 流式响应:启用
stream=True参数实现逐字输出,提升交互体验。
三、薅羊毛秘籍:千万token免费获取指南
3.1 官方活动:任务兑换token
- 每日签到:DeepSeek官网每日签到可领1万tokens(连续7天额外赠5万)。
- 模型评测:提交DeepSeek与Claude3.5的代码生成对比报告,通过审核后奖励10万tokens。
- 开源贡献:在DeepSeek的GitHub仓库提交PR(如优化文档),可兑换100万tokens。
3.2 社区资源:共享密钥池
- Telegram频道:搜索“DeepSeek Free Tokens”,加入后可通过机器人每日领取临时密钥(有效期24小时)。
- Discord服务器:部分技术社区(如AI Coding Hub)会定期发布密钥碎片,集齐5片可兑换10万tokens。
3.3 本地部署:彻底免费(进阶)
对于有技术能力的用户,可通过以下步骤本地运行DeepSeek:
- 硬件要求:至少16GB显存的NVIDIA GPU(如RTX 3090)。
- 安装流程:
git clone https://github.com/deepseek-ai/DeepSeek.gitcd DeepSeekpip install -r requirements.txtpython serve.py --model deepseek-7b-q4_0.bin --port 8000
- Cursor配置:将本地端点
http://localhost:8000/v1/chat/completions添加为自定义模型。
四、常见问题与避坑指南
4.1 密钥失效怎么办?
- 共享密钥通常24小时刷新,建议编写脚本自动获取:
import requestsdef get_fresh_key():response = requests.get("https://api.free-deepseek-keys.com/new")return response.json()["key"]
4.2 模型输出不稳定?
- 调整
temperature(0.3-0.7)和top_p(0.8-0.95)参数,或添加示例代码作为few-shot提示。
4.3 免费额度用完后?
- 迁移至本地部署,或通过邀请好友注册DeepSeek(每邀请1人获50万tokens)。
五、总结:为什么选择DeepSeek+Cursor?
- 成本优势:千万token免费调用,适合个人开发者和小团队。
- 性能接近:在代码生成等核心场景与Claude3.5差距小于5%。
- 生态兼容:Cursor的AI引擎完美支持DeepSeek的API参数,无需额外适配。
行动建议:立即注册DeepSeek账号领取免费额度,按本文步骤配置Cursor,30分钟内即可实现零成本AI编程!

发表评论
登录后可评论,请前往 登录 或 注册